Head already appointed: Commerzbank creates leading position for artificial intelligence

Before the start of its Annual General Meeting this week, Commerzbank made headlines, particularly in connection with its planned job cuts. The bank is now creating a new position in the area of artificial intelligence. Oliver Dörler will now assume the role of Chief Data & AI Officer, which reports directly to the Board of Management.
The former Head of Big Data & Advanced Analytics will further develop the bank's AI strategy and combine responsibility for the bank-wide deployment of AI applications with data management. Dörler has been a Divisional Board Member and Head of Big Data & Advanced Analytics at Commerzbank since May 2024. In his new role, he will ensure that AI is deployed groupwide and strengthen employees' skills in using the technology .
"With the appointment of Oliver Dörler, we are ensuring that the key topics of data and artificial intelligence are strategically interlinked," explains Christiane Vorspel, Member of the Board of Managing Directors and COO of Commerzbank. Dörler studied computer science and joined Commerzbank in 2019 after working at Deutsche Bank and Deloitte. Since then, he has been working on the technological development of the Big Data & Advanced Analytics division, in which the bank had already consolidated its AI activities in 2017.
AI applications already in useThe increased use of artificial intelligence is part of the "Momentum" strategy upgrade announced in February. The bank already uses AI in various areas. This includes the virtual assistant Ava, which supports customers with service requests and account management in the banking app. Employees also use an AI solution based on ChatGPT for daily tasks.
The new AI position comes as Commerzbank is massively reducing jobs elsewhere. The bank recently reached an agreement with the works council on the framework for the reduction of 3,900 full-time positions, of which more than 3,300 are to be eliminated in Germany.
